Recycle from home - Feb 25, 2024 · Recycling one ton of office paper can save the energy equivalent of consuming 322 gallons of gasoline. Recycling just one ton of aluminum cans conserves more than 152 million Btu, the equivalent of 1,024 gallons of gasoline or 21 barrels of oil consumed. This is to prevent people …Feb 21, 2024 · The Recycling Economic Information (REI) Report found that, in a single year, recycling and reuse activities in the United States accounted for 757,000 jobs, $36.6 billion in wages and $6.7 billion in tax revenues. This equates to 1.57 jobs, $76,000 in wages and $14,101 in tax revenues for every 1,000 tons of material recycled. On America Recycles Day (November 15), EPA recognizes the importance and impact of recycling, which has contributed to American prosperity and the protection of our environment. The recycling rate has increased from less than seven percent in 1960 to the current rate of 32 percent. A hauler collects the materials. A ... Aug 23, 2023 · Look for drop-off locations as well. Always flatten boxes before placing them in the recycle bin. Make sure the cardboard is dry; cover your bin in case it rains. While it’s important to remove materials inside the box, like packing peanuts, plastic bags and bubble wrap, it’s OK to leave on tape and labels. The best place to start making a difference is right in your own …Household Hazardous Waste (HHW) EPA considers some leftover household products that can catch fire, react, or explode under certain circumstances, or that are corrosive or toxic as household hazardous waste. Products, such as paints, cleaners, oils, batteries, and pesticides can contain …The study found that in a single year, recycling and reuse activities in the United States accounted for: 681,000 jobs. $37.8 billion in wages; and. $5.5 billion in tax revenues. This equates to 1.17 jobs per 1,000 tons of materials recycled and $65.23 in wages and $9.42 in tax revenue for every ton of materials recycled.The Recycle From Home app allows you to conveniently participate in our mobile residential and office recycling service.
